不使用JS如何实现当前DIV隐藏,高手帮忙

解决方案 »

  1.   

    <div style="display:none" />
      

  2.   

    现在的问题是,我知道你说的这个,我希望的是通过按钮控制当前div的隐藏
      

  3.   

    参考一下这个下拉菜单吧
    (有点出入:鼠标移上去后就 block,而不是点击后)
    http://www.52css.com/article.asp?id=92
      

  4.   

    按钮也可以触发js啊,如果你是想提交的话form.submit();就行了
      

  5.   

    给按钮增加 onclick 事件:
    例如:<div id ="div1">
    按钮事件:onclick ="showDiv();"js:
    function showDiv()
    {
      var divv = document.getElementById("div1");
      divv.style.display ="none";//none 隐藏 block 显示
    }
      

  6.   

    不用js实现隐藏,那你把div 加一个runat='server', 按钮也弄成服务器控件按钮,在事件中,将这个div隐藏。
      

  7.   

    <a><div id="id1">TEst</div></a>
    <style>
    a:hover #id1{display:none;}
    </style>
      

  8.   

    大哥们楼主说了不用js 8楼的用的是js,11楼的还UP
      

  9.   

    那楼主想什么时候隐藏那?不用js就不能动态隐藏,只能开始的时候设死,掉的时候出现,但是再隐藏的时候就没有办法操作了,或者干脆清空,不过也得要用js
      

  10.   


    要是用asp.net的话可以用这个方法。
    divid.Disabled = false;